So, Battlefront 2 released some well anticipated skins for the Clone Troopers and the community quickly found something well odd.

riml8yukxzi11.jpg


The right is what was promised, but the left is how they ultimately did the design in game...

It's even worse cause modders on PC already did a better job:

3tjc9qzlr0j11.png


Another case:

ighvsf7fe0j11.jpg


(all images from /r/starwarsbattlefront)

So uh... Yeah. Apparently following the designs of the movie wasn't in the budget. Naturally after waiting almost a year, people aren't exactly happy.
